Preparing for Surgery
As soon as your surgery is scheduled, our staff begins communicating with you and your physicians office. If appropriate, we can arrange for you to tour our facility in advance and provide assistance in the completion of insurance and billing forms. A nurse from the center will call you at least one day before your scheduled surgery to assess your |
specific needs and concerns, give you instructions and answer your questions. Be sure to mention any daily medications you are taking, especially forheart, diabetes or blood pressure problems. The night before your surgery, please do not eat or drink anything after 12:00 midnight (including water). This includes hard candy, gum, or prescription medications, unless ordered by your doctor. In this case, take medications with only a small sip of water. If you are scheduled for surgery after 12:00 noon, you are allowed to have clear juice, coffee without milk, or tea up until 6:30 a.m. Please plan to arrive at the surgery center at least one hour prior to your scheduled surgery time.
